summarylogtreecommitdiffstats
path: root/PKGBUILD
diff options
context:
space:
mode:
authorFelix Esch2015-06-25 19:13:45 +0200
committerFelix Esch2015-06-25 19:13:45 +0200
commite117a123be41e49695b058590b288a8a666ff413 (patch)
treed19f71168ffa805a45f17b3001d3c7a15e904056 /PKGBUILD
downloadaur-e117a123be41e49695b058590b288a8a666ff413.tar.gz
Initial upgrade to AUR4
Diffstat (limited to 'PKGBUILD')
-rw-r--r--PKGBUILD34
1 files changed, 34 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..dee4cf2f5bbf
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,34 @@
+# Maintainer: Felix Esch <felix_esch at alice dot de>
+
+# Upstream name of extension
+_extname=ConfirmAccount
+# Variant valid as package name without suffix and prefix
+_basepkgname=confirmaccount
+
+pkgname=mediawiki-$_basepkgname-git
+pkgver=r1554.7fa2b67
+pkgrel=1
+pkgdesc="An extension for controlled account registration."
+install=mediawiki-confirmaccount-git.install
+source=("git+https://gerrit.wikimedia.org/r/mediawiki/extensions/$_extname")
+md5sums=("SKIP")
+arch=("any")
+url="https://www.mediawiki.org/wiki/Extension:$_extname"
+license=("GPL")
+depends=("mediawiki")
+makedepends=("git")
+provides=("mediawiki-$_basepkgname")
+conflicts=("mediawiki-$_basepkgname")
+
+pkgver() {
+ cd $_extname
+ print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
+}
+
+package() {
+ # Target extension directory of MediaWiki:
+ _extdir="$pkgdir/usr/share/webapps/mediawiki/extensions"
+ mkdir -p "$_extdir"
+ rm -r $_extname/.git
+ mv $_extname "$_extdir/"
+} \ No newline at end of file